Welcome to the future! The year is 2040 and it is still nothing like that movie “back to the past”… or whatever it was called.

Since you are not from this time, I will start by saying yes cars hover but they are super expensive and they only go about a foot from the ground. We still have not found the cure for the common cold but we found a cure for Cancer! The last thing I could think of that you would want to know is that we are currently in World War IV. There were some spies from Russia, and a war broke out or something like that, but even Switzerland got in on this one!! OH! and did I mention now both men and women can be drafted! Thanks Feminists, we totally needed that one!!
